2、Ford Global Technologies, Inc. STEEL, SHEET & PLATE 36,000 PSI (248 MPa) ESA-M1A35-C YIELD STRENGTH NOT TO BE USED FOR NEW DESIGN 1. SCOPE This specification defines hot rolled sheet, strip, or plate steel with noted minimum mechanical properties. The steel is a low carbon rimmed or killed steel, pr

3、oduced by open hearth or basic oxygen processes, with subsequent operations controlled to provide necessary mechanical properties and adequate formability. 2. APPLICATION This specification was released originally for material used for frame crossmember applications. 3. REQUIREMENTS 3.1 STANDARD REQ

4、UIREMENTS FOR PRODUCTION MATERIALS Material suppliers and part producers must conform to the Companys Standard Requirements For Production Materials (WSS-M99P1111-A). 3.2 CHEMICAL COMPOSITION Carbon 0.13 - 0.20 Manganese 0.30 - 0.60 Phosphorus 0.04 max Sulfur 0.05 max Deviations in carbon and mangan

5、ese will be allowed provided mechanical property requirements are met and the total of the % carbon plus 1/6% manganese does not exceed 0.30. 3.3 MECHANICAL PROPERTIES (ASTM E 8) 3.3.1 Tensile Strength, min 50,000 psi (345 MPa) 3.3.2 Yield Strength, min 36,000 psi (248 MPa) 3.3.3 Elongation, min 20

6、 ENGINEERING MATERIAL SPECIFICATION ESA-M1A35-C Page 2 of 2 Copyright 2013, Ford Global Technologies, Inc. 3.4 FABRICATORS RESPONSIBILITY The supplier of fabricated parts or assemblies is responsible for assuring that all steel used for producing applicable parts meets the minimum mechanical property requirements of this specification. Annealing prior or during forming is not permitted without Product Engineering Authorization.
